Conceptos fundamentales de la tecnología blockchain
Comprender la definición de blockchain es crucial para asimilar su impacto. Una blockchain, o cadena de bloques, es un sistema digital que registra información en bloques conectados cronológicamente. Cada bloque contiene un conjunto de transacciones o datos, que al ser validados se añaden inalterablemente a la cadena.
Los elementos clave en esta estructura incluyen:
En paralelo : ¿Cómo funcionan las redes sociales?
- Bloques: unidades que almacenan datos o transacciones.
- Transacciones: registros de eventos o intercambios de valor dentro de la red.
- Registros: la suma de esos bloques que forman la cadena, ofreciendo una historia completa.
El funcionamiento básico gira en torno a la vinculación segura de bloques mediante técnicas criptográficas y algoritmos de hashing. Este proceso asegura que cualquier modificación en un bloque alteraría los siguientes, dificultando cualquier manipulación malintencionada.
En esencia, la criptografía no solo protege la privacidad de la información, sino que permite la integridad y verificación automática de cada bloque añadido, asegurando la confianza en el sistema sin necesidad de intermediarios. Así, la blockchain se revela como una tecnología robusta que combina la estructura de datos con la seguridad informática para ofrecer un registro descentralizado y transparente.
También para ver : ¿Cómo ha evolucionado la educación en línea con los avances en tecnología?
Mecanismos técnicos detrás de las blockchain
La criptografía es la columna vertebral que garantiza la seguridad y confidencialidad en una blockchain. Utiliza técnicas como el hashing para convertir datos en códigos únicos y casi imposibles de revertir. Esto asegura que cada bloque en la cadena contenga una referencia cifrada al bloque anterior, haciendo que cualquier modificación sea fácilmente detectable.
El consenso descentralizado se refiere al acuerdo colectivo entre los nodos participantes en la red para validar y añadir nuevos bloques a la cadena. Este proceso elimina la necesidad de una autoridad central, promoviendo la confianza entre usuarios desconocidos. Los algoritmos más comunes para alcanzar este consenso son el proof of work y el proof of stake. El primero requiere que los mineros resuelvan complejos problemas matemáticos para validar transacciones, mientras que el segundo asigna el derecho a validar basado en la cantidad de criptomonedas que un nodo posee y está dispuesto a “apostar”.
La validación de bloques implica la revisión automática y colaborativa de las transacciones contenidas en un bloque propuesto. Solo si un bloque cumple con las reglas establecidas y recibe la aprobación de la mayoría de nodos, se añade a la cadena de bloques. Este mecanismo fortalece la integridad y evita fraudes, garantizando un registro descentralizado y confiable.
Beneficios principales de las blockchain para el futuro de Internet
La seguridad es uno de los pilares fundamentales de la tecnología blockchain. Gracias a la estructura inmutable y a los mecanismos criptográficos, la cadena de bloques suprime prácticamente el riesgo de modificación fraudulenta o alteración de datos. Esto protege contra ataques y fraudes, lo que es vital para el futuro de Internet, donde las transacciones y la información sensible deben estar bien resguardadas.
La transparencia permite que cada transacción dentro de una blockchain sea visible y verificable por todos los participantes de la red. Esta trazabilidad fomenta la confianza entre usuarios, ya que se puede auditar el historial completo sin comprometer la privacidad, dado que los datos están cifrados. La transparencia, por tanto, garantiza que la información no sea opaca ni manipulable unilateralmente.
La confianza depurada por la descentralización elimina la necesidad de intermediarios o autoridades centrales que controlen o validen el sistema. En lugar de confiar en una entidad única, los usuarios confían en el consenso descentralizado y los registros inviolables que ofrece la blockchain. Esto redefine la manera en la que se gestionan las relaciones digitales y los contratos, impulsando nuevos modelos de colaboración y negocio.
Finalmente, la descentralización cambia el paradigma del Internet actual. En lugar de servidores centralizados que almacenan y controlan datos, la blockchain distribuye esta responsabilidad entre miles de nodos. Esto no solo mejora la resistencia de la red frente a ataques o fallos, sino que también promueve un ecosistema más equitativo donde ningún actor tiene control absoluto. En consecuencia, la descentralización es esencial para una arquitectura digital más justa y fiable en el futuro.
Ejemplos prácticos y usos de la blockchain más allá de las criptomonedas
La aplicación de la tecnología blockchain se extiende mucho más allá del simple intercambio de criptomonedas. Hoy día, diversos sectores aprovechan las ventajas que ofrece esta innovadora infraestructura para diferentes propósitos. Uno de los usos más relevantes es la identidad digital y protección de datos. La blockchain asegura que la información personal se gestione de forma segura y descentralizada, evitando el control de un tercero y reduciendo riesgos de robo o manipulación de datos.
En el ámbito financiero, las finanzas descentralizadas (DeFi) revolucionan el concepto tradicional al permitir la ejecución de transacciones y préstamos sin intermediarios, a través de contratos inteligentes. Estos últimos son programas automáticos que se ejecutan en la cadena de bloques cuando se cumplen condiciones específicas, lo que garantiza transparencia y elimina la necesidad de confianza en una entidad centralizada. Este mecanismo abre un mundo de posibilidades hacia una economía más abierta y accesible.
Además, la tecnología blockchain impulsa la evolución hacia la Web3, un nuevo modelo de Internet donde los usuarios recuperan el control sobre sus datos y las plataformas funcionan en redes descentralizadas. Este cambio responde a la demanda de mayor autonomía, privacidad y seguridad en el entorno digital, permitiendo un Internet más inclusivo y resistente a censuras o manipulaciones.
En resumen, las aplicaciones blockchain abarcan una diversidad creciente de sectores y casos de uso, demostrando su versatilidad para transformar industrias y configurar el futuro del ecosistema digital.
Desafíos y oportunidades futura de la tecnología blockchain
La escalabilidad es uno de los retos más destacados que enfrenta la tecnología blockchain. Actualmente, muchas redes bloquean un número limitado de transacciones por segundo, lo cual no es suficiente para aplicaciones masivas a nivel global. Mejorar este aspecto es crucial para ampliar el alcance y la eficiencia del sistema. Además, el alto consumo energético, especialmente en mecanismos como proof of work, genera preocupación ambiental y limita su adopción masiva.
La adopción masiva también representa un desafío. La complejidad técnica y la falta de educación sobre blockchain dificultan que empresas y usuarios comunes incorporen esta tecnología. Sin embargo, conforme crezcan las soluciones más accesibles y los casos de uso prácticos, esta barrera se reducirá notablemente. La integración de blockchain en sectores tradicionales dependerá de la creación de protocolos interoperables y estándares que faciliten su uso.
Por otro lado, la innovación tecnológica en blockchain abre grandes oportunidades para transformar industrias. Desde sistemas financieros hasta cadenas de suministro, la capacidad para ofrecer registros transparentes e inmutables impulsa procesos más eficientes y confiables. Nuevas arquitecturas y mejoras en algoritmos de consenso prometen un futuro donde la blockchain no solo sea segura, sino también rápida y sostenible.
Impulsando estas transformaciones está la visión del futuro de Internet, donde blockchain será pieza clave en la consolidación de redes descentralizadas y autónomas. La tecnología favorecerá un ecosistema más democrático, resistente y colaborativo, favoreciendo una interacción más segura entre personas, organizaciones y máquinas. Así, afrontar sus desafíos es esencial para aprovechar al máximo su potencial disruptivo y construir un Internet verdaderamente confiable y abierto.